Output ec0fc4cd322a7143e2927dceb7f4f6b897774bde0504fd0f58050c76892ff204:0

value
11450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9d00c6948395a41652d73d32e7b3817b42e2f21 OP_EQUAL
address
3P1JbhgJhrFczQXg8nNND5jdXMrbXBpvaE
transaction
ec0fc4cd322a7143e2927dceb7f4f6b897774bde0504fd0f58050c76892ff204
spent
true